TRADITIONAL HATHA YOGA
Hatha Yoga is the traditional kind of yoga style. Practicing Hatha Yoga creates a strong foundation before practicing other styles (if desired). Hatha Yoga is suitable for any body and any practitioner level. Hatha Yoga is a style of yoga where physical postures called Asanas, breathing techniques also known as Pranayama and meditation are used in a holistic practice to promote physical and mental well-being and a deep spiritual connection. The word "Hatha" comes from the Sanskrit words "Ha" (sun) and "Tha" (moon), symbolizing the balance and harmony of opposites and the duality present in all of us and in everything, such as the feminine and masculine or sympathetic nervous system (active) and parasympathetic nervous system (rest). Hatha Yoga aims to create harmony between the body and mind, leading to a deeper spiritual connection, self-awareness and inner peace. VINYASA YOGA
Vinyasa is a style of yoga where you flow from one asana to another in seamless movements, synchronised with your inhalations and exhalations. The word "vinyasa" translates to "arranging your body in a special way". Vinyasa is a dynamic and often fast-paced yoga style which helps you gain flexibility as well as strength physically. The smooth and on-going movements invites you to be aware of your body in present time, creating an opportunity to gain ease of mind and experience a meditative practice.
PRANAYAMA (BREATHING TECHNIQUES)
In the Pranayama practices, four important aspects of breathing are utilised. These are Pooraka or inhalation, Rachaka or exhalation, Antar kumbhaka or internal breath retention and Bahir kumbhaka or external breath retention. The most crucial part of Pranayama is Kumbhaka or breath retention. However, to perform Kumbhaka successfully, there must be a gradual development of control over the function of respiration. Therefore, in the Pranayama practices, more emphasis is given to inhalation and exhalation at the beginning to strengthen the lungs and balance the nervous and pranic systems in preparation for practising Kumbhaka.

MANTRA CHANTING
Mantras are sacred words or sentences that can be chanted in meditation or during a Yoga session to set an intention. The well-known mantra AUM or OM is considered the most sacred and is chanted at the beginning and end of most ancient Yogic texts and in most Yoga classes. Om represents the sound of the universe. Another example of a chant is ‘OM shanti, shanti, shanti’. Shanti means ‘peace’.
KRIYAS (CLEANSING PROCESS)
The first Kriya introduced at Hatha Yoga World during the course is Neti. Kriyas helps to purify the body, and Neti purifies the sinuses and nasal cavities. Shatkarma means six actions of purification. These purification practices balance the pranic flow and harmonise the three Doshas to balance bodily functions. If the body is full of toxins, the system and organs are not coordinating, and it is impossible to progress on the spiritual path. The six purification practices are Neti, Dhauti, Basti, Nauli, Kapalbhati and Trataka.
KARMA YOGA
Karma Yoga is the science of achieving perfection in action. Karma Yoga is based on a general understanding of Karma and reincarnation. It is believed that people are born with certain tendencies, both positive and negative, from their previous lives. These tendencies push one toward performing specific actions in the present life. Karma comes from the Sanskrit root ‘Kri’, which means to do, to act. We are active in every moment of our lives, continuously involved in action, and with consciousness, we can do good.
